导读:
MySQL是一种常用的关系型数据库管理系统 , 它支持多事务提交 。本文将介绍MySQL多事务提交的相关知识 , 包括什么是事务、MySQL多事务提交的流程、如何实现多事务提交等内容 。
1. 事务的概念
事务是指一组操作被视为一个整体 , 要么全部执行成功,要么全部失败回滚 。在MySQL中,事务可以通过BEGIN、COMMIT和ROLLBACK语句来控制 。
2. MySQL多事务提交的流程
在MySQL中 , 多事务提交的流程如下:
(1)开始一个事务:使用BEGIN语句 。
(2)执行SQL语句:在事务中执行需要的SQL语句 。
(3)提交事务:如果所有SQL语句都执行成功,则使用COMMIT语句提交事务 。
(4)回滚事务:如果任意一个SQL语句执行失败,则使用ROLLBACK语句回滚事务 。
3. 如何实现多事务提交
在MySQL中,可以使用以下方法实现多事务提交:
(1)使用InnoDB存储引擎:InnoDB存储引擎支持事务处理,并且提供了ACID特性 。
(2)使用BEGIN、COMMIT和ROLLBACK语句:这些语句可以帮助您控制事务的提交和回滚 。
(3)使用锁定机制:使用锁定机制可以防止并发访问时出现数据不一致的情况 。
总结:
【mysql事务提交超时 mysql多事务提交】MySQL多事务提交是保证数据完整性和一致性的重要手段 。通过使用BEGIN、COMMIT和ROLLBACK语句,以及InnoDB存储引擎和锁定机制等方法 , 可以有效地实现多事务提交 。在实际应用中,需要根据具体情况选择合适的方法来保证数据的正确性 。